What city in Alabama has lowest crime rate?

Taylor, a south Alabama town of about 2,200 people, has the lowest property crime rate in Alabama. Conversely, the city of Bayou La Batre had the state’s highest property crime rate in 2018.

Is Gulf Shores Alabama Safe?

Safety scores place Gulf Shores not in a very good spot in terms of safety. The crime rate in Gulf Shores is 68% higher than the average of the USA, but most of its safety issues are not impacted by violent crimes.

How safe is Huntsville Alabama?

With a crime rate of 42 per one thousand residents, Huntsville has one of the highest crime rates in America compared to all communities of all sizes – from the smallest towns to the very largest cities. One’s chance of becoming a victim of either violent or property crime here is one in 24.

How safe is Orange Beach Alabama?

The chance of becoming a victim of either violent or property crime in Orange Beach is 1 in 33. Based on FBI crime data, Orange Beach is not one of the safest communities in America. Relative to Alabama, Orange Beach has a crime rate that is higher than 73% of the state’s cities and towns of all sizes.
